Primary interviews were conducted with a number of industry experts to collect information related to the microporous insulation market . The breakdown of primary interviews is depicted below :
• By Company : Tier 1 – 30 %, Tier 2 – 43 %, and Tier 3 – 27 %
• By Designation : C Level – 21 %, Director Level – 23 %, and Others – 56 %
• By Region : North America – 30 %, Europe – 18 %, Asia-Pacific – 41 %, and South America and Middle East & Africa – 11 %
Key companies supplying microporous insulation materials and related products are given as follows :
• Promat HPI ( Belgium )
• Morgan Advanced Materials ( U . K .)
• Isoleika S . Coop . ( Spain )
• Johns Manville ( U . S .)
• Unifrax LLC ( U . K .)
• NICHIAS Corporation ( Japan )
• TECHNO PHYSIK Engineering GmbH ( Germany )
• Elmelin Ltd . ( U . K .)
• Unicorn Insulations Ltd . ( Hong Kong )
• ThermoDyne ( U . S .)
